GBin1在线实例帮助你更好的了解jQuery功能特性(三)
日期:2012-6-22 来源:GBin1.com
今天我们继续介绍第三部分,如果你没有阅读前面文章,请点击如下地址查看:
jQuery DOM操作,循环和过滤
使用jQuery最大的好处在于帮助你迅速找到页面中的任何元素,并且可以循环或者过滤结果。下面我们介绍jQuery开发中大家经常使用的一些方法:
使用$.each()和.each() 方法
$.each()方法是jQuery的一般性方法用来处理javascript对象或者数组。而.each()方法用来处理jQuery的自有对象。
使用$.each()方法:
使用.each()方法
使用$.data(),.data(),$.hasData()和 $.removeData()方法
我们可以使用data方法来绑定数据到DOM元素,也可以删除,判断是否存在:
HTMl5中我们大量使用data-tag标签,帮助我们快速的将数据绑定到标签上,在jQuery中,也提供了对应的方法data()来帮助我们快速实现类似功能:
使用.find(),.children(),.parent(),.parents(),closest()方法
使 用以上方法可以非常方便的帮助你来查询DOM中的元素,其中,使用find可以根据选择器,jQuery对象或者元素来查询,children()可以查 询直接子元素,parent()可以查询父元素,parents()可以查询父元素以上的所有元素,closest()方法可以向上查询最近的元素
使用.filter()方法
使用filter()方法可以帮助你过滤掉特定的元素:
使用slice()方法
使用slice方法可以帮助你选择一系列元素中的特定区域,注意你可以输入负值,这样会从后面计算:
使用.prev()和.next()方法
使用这两个方法可以帮助你在同一类的元素中选取前一个或者后一个元素:
使用.extend()方法
使用extend方法可以帮助你组合两个对象,比如,我们需要将两个json对象融合为一个,就可以使用这个方法:
这里我们只介绍了很小一部分的jQuery功能,如果大家对于jQuery功能有兴趣,请自己查阅相关的API文件,当然,如果大家也有一些实用的jQuery功能或者小代码片段,请务必和我们分享,谢谢!
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 10年+ .NET Coder 心语,封装的思维:从隐藏、稳定开始理解其本质意义
· .NET Core 中如何实现缓存的预热?
· 从 HTTP 原因短语缺失研究 HTTP/2 和 HTTP/3 的设计差异
· AI与.NET技术实操系列:向量存储与相似性搜索在 .NET 中的实现
· 基于Microsoft.Extensions.AI核心库实现RAG应用
· 10年+ .NET Coder 心语 ── 封装的思维:从隐藏、稳定开始理解其本质意义
· 地球OL攻略 —— 某应届生求职总结
· 提示词工程——AI应用必不可少的技术
· Open-Sora 2.0 重磅开源!
· 周边上新:园子的第一款马克杯温暖上架